Integration of Apple Watch 7 with iPhone

The Apple Watch 7 is designed to seamlessly integrate with the iPhone, allowing users to access a wide range of features and functionalities directly from their wrist. This integration is made possible through the use of Bluetooth technology, which enables the two devices to communicate and share data.

Compatibility of Apple Watch 7 with iPhone

The Apple Watch 7 is compatible with a wide range of iPhone models, including the latest releases. This means that users can easily pair their Apple Watch 7 with their iPhone and enjoy a seamless experience across both devices.

Features of Apple Watch 7 that Complement iPhone

The Apple Watch 7 offers a range of features that complement the iPhone, including the ability to receive notifications, make and receive calls, send and receive messages, and access a wide range of apps directly from the watch. This makes it a valuable companion to the iPhone, allowing users to stay connected and productive on the go.

Independence of Apple Watch 7 from iPhone

While the Apple Watch 7 is designed to work in tandem with the iPhone, it also offers a degree of independence. For example, the watch can be used to track fitness and health metrics, play music, and make payments using Apple Pay, all without the need for the iPhone to be nearby.

FAQs

1. How does the Apple Watch 7 connect to an iPhone?

The Apple Watch 7 connects to an iPhone through Bluetooth technology. Once paired, the watch uses the iPhone’s Wi-Fi or cellular connection to access the internet and receive notifications, calls, and messages.

2. Can the Apple Watch 7 function independently without an iPhone?

No, the Apple Watch 7 requires an iPhone to fully function. While the watch can perform certain tasks independently, such as tracking fitness activities or playing music stored on the watch, it relies on the iPhone for most of its features, including app installations, software updates, and accessing certain data.

3. What is the maximum distance between the Apple Watch 7 and an iPhone for a reliable connection?

The maximum distance between an Apple Watch 7 and an iPhone for a reliable connection depends on various factors, including the strength of the Bluetooth signal and any potential obstructions. In general, the range is typically around 30 feet (10 meters). However, it’s important to note that maintaining a closer proximity between the watch and the iPhone is recommended for optimal performance.

4. Can the Apple Watch 7 make phone calls without being near the iPhone?

Yes, the Apple Watch 7 has cellular capabilities (specific models) that allow it to make phone calls, send messages, and access data even when it’s not near the iPhone. However, this feature requires a cellular plan and the watch must be within range of a compatible cellular network.

5. How does the Apple Watch 7 interact with other iPhone apps?

The Apple Watch 7 can interact with various iPhone apps through its own dedicated apps or through notifications. It allows users to receive and respond to messages, emails, and app notifications directly on the watch. Additionally, developers can create specific Apple Watch versions of their apps to offer tailored functionalities and features for the watch.
